‘Monster Hunter Wilds’ Marks Playable Demo SEA Debut At Gamescom Asia 2024

Ahead of Gamescom Asia 2024, happening on 17 to 20 October, Capcom has just released their full line-up, and fans are in for a treat. Here’s a rundown of everything available on the show floor:


1) Monster Hunter Wilds Playable Demo

For the first time in Southeast Asia, a playable demo will be available for the highly anticipated Monster Hunter Wilds, which will be releasing in 2025 for PlayStation 5, Xbox Series X|S, and PC via Steam. Catch a glimpse of locations with dynamically changing climates, and hunt monstrous beasts with 14 iconic weapon types from the series, each with its own unique playstyle. 


2) Dead Rising Deluxe Remaster

Step into the shoes of photojournalist Frank West (He’s covered wars, ya know.) and dive into the zombie-slaying mayhem of Dead Rising Deluxe Remaster, the 2006 classic now rebuilt with Capcom’s RE ENGINE. Return to the Willamette Parkview Mall and face the zombie hordes with a revamped combat system, tons of weapons and over-the-top costumes, all while battling a ticking clock.


3) MARVEL vs. CAPCOM Fighting Collection: Arcade Classics

Celebrate the legacy of fighting games with MARVEL vs. CAPCOM Fighting Collection: Arcade Classics, a compilation of seven beloved games including:

  • X-MEN CHILDREN OF THE ATOM
  • MARVEL SUPER HEROES
  • MARVEL vs. CAPCOM CLASH OF SUPER HEROES
  • MARVEL vs. CAPCOM 2 New Age of Heroes
  • MARVEL SUPER HEROES vs. STREET FIGHTER
  • X-MEN vs. STREET FIGHTER
  • THE PUNISHER

4) Terry Bogard Joins Street Fighter 6

Get hands-on experience with Street Fighter 6’s newest guest fighter, Terry Bogard from SNK’s Fatal Fury series. Try out the moveset of the Legendary Hungry Wolf, available for purchase individually or through the Year 2 Character Pass or Ultimate Pass.


5) Kunitsu-Gami: Path of the Goddess

Immerse yourself in a unique blend of tower defense and Kagura action with Kunitsu-Gami: Path of the Goddess. Join Soh and the Maiden of the mountain, Yoshiro, on their mission to restore peace to Mt. Kafuku.


6) CAPCOM Pro Tour 2024 SUPER PREMIER SINGAPORE

Taking place on the show floor from 18 to 20 October, join Street Fighter 6 players from across the globe as they compete to qualify for Japan’s CAPCOM CUP 11. The top two players who reach the grand finals will each be guaranteed a spot and given the chance to win the coveted US$1 Million grand prize.
